On his 1990 album, Parental Advisory, the late George Carlin makes the case against censors who say there’s just some topics that cannot be joked about because those topics are inherently unfunny or just plain mean. Take rape, Carlin says. “‘You can’t joke about rape; rape’s not funny.’” He concludes: “I can prove to you that rape is funny: Picture Porky Pig raping Elmer Fudd.”
Well, last night Dave Chappelle, who, as you know, has not been keeping regular touring or release schedules since he left his ultra popular Comedy Central sketch show, visited the Laugh Factory in Los Angeles and took Carlin’s philosophy about rape jokes even further.
